RollingPaperTeam / rolling-papaer-web

Apache License 2.0
1 stars 1 forks source link

Day7 이나경 36 emoji 추가 버튼 구현 #55

Closed nakyoung98 closed 8 months ago

nakyoung98 commented 8 months ago

이 PR은 어떤 유형인가요?

설명

emoji-picker-react 라이브러리 추가

EmojiPickerButton구현

`;

function CustomButton({ onClick }) { return (

추가

); }

function MainPage() { return ( <>

</>

); }



### EmojiPicker 사용
![ezgif com-video-to-gif-converted (2)](https://github.com/RollingPaperTeam/rolling-papaer-web/assets/66313756/c018354e-a649-4acb-9ecd-4a4bd3b2c52c)
![ezgif com-video-to-gif-converted (3)](https://github.com/RollingPaperTeam/rolling-papaer-web/assets/66313756/5c6656d3-6d2f-4e1b-a3e9-fdf12256b8b2)

## 관련 티켓 및 문서

<!--
풀 리퀘스트가 관련되거나 문제를 해결하는 경우, 아래에 포함해 주세요. [Github의 문제 연결 가이드](https://docs.github.com/en/issues/tracking-your-work-with-issues/linking-a-pull-request-to-an-issue)를 따르고 싶습니다.).

예를 들어, "closes #1234"라는 텍스트가 현재 풀 리퀘스트와 1234번 이슈를 연결하고, 풀 리퀘스트가 병합되면 Github가 자동으로 이슈를 닫습니다.
-->

- Related Issue #36 
- Closes #36 

### UI 접근성 체크리스트

_UI 변경 사항이 있는 경우, 이 체크리스트를 활용하세요:_
- [x] Semantic HTML 구현?
- [ ] 키보드 조작이 지원?
- [ ] [axe DevTools](https://www.deque.com/axe/)를 사용하여 Critical 및 Serious 문제를 확인하고 해결했나요?
=> 이슈가 3개 있긴 한데, 모두 EmojiPicker에서 넘어오는 문제입니다. 제가 해결할수는 없어서 그대로 뒀습니다.

## [선택사항] 이 PR을 가장 잘 설명하는 GIF는 무엇인가요?